What is a Data Warehouse? A data warehouse (DW) is a relational database that is designed for analytical rather than transactional work. It collects and aggregates data from one or many sources. It serves as a federated repository for all or certain data sets collected by a business’s operational systems. What is OLAP? OLAP, or online analytical processing, is technology for performing high-speed complex queries or multidimensional analysis on large volumes of data in a data warehouse, data lake or other data repository. A data lake contains all an organization's data in a raw, unstructured form, and can store the data indefinitely — for immediate or future use.
